About the role

EY Consulting offers dynamic career opportunities for professionals passionate about solving complex business, technology, and infrastructure challenges. As a Manager in the Transformation Architecture and Delivery (TAD) practice, you will help lead and drive transformation initiatives that align with clients' strategic goals.

Responsibilities

  • Partner directly with clients to plan, design, deliver, and deploy transformative solutions.
  • Direct strategic transformation programs through TMO and PMO frameworks, leveraging Agile methodologies like SAFe and Scrum to manage risk and resources across workstreams.
  • Shape governance models and portfolio strategies that align with organizational objectives, while crafting compelling business cases and ideation frameworks to secure executive buy-in.
  • Use performance management and storytelling techniques to help clients achieve measurable value realization at every stage of their transformation journey.
  • Work in TAD Business or TAD Technology Strategy teams, focusing on business strategy or technology strategy respectively.

Requirements

  • A bachelor’s degree with approximately five years of related work experience, or a graduate degree with approximately four years of related work experience.
  • Approximately three or more years of consulting experience, including client service delivery, stakeholder management, structured problem-solving, and development of client-ready recommendations and deliverables.
  • Experience leveraging AI-enabled tools and emerging technologies to enhance productivity, analysis, solution development, and client delivery.
  • Approximately three or more years of experience leading workstreams or small teams, including work planning, status reporting, issue/risk management, stakeholder updates, team coordination, and quality review of deliverables.
  • Demonstrated ability to manage multiple priorities, facilitate meetings, synthesize inputs, translate business needs into actionable workplans, and maintain delivery momentum in dynamic environments.
  • Strong executive communication, presentation, analytical, problem-solving, and decision-making skills, with the ability to translate complex issues into clear recommendations, decisions, and action plans for client and EY leadership.
  • Willingness and ability to travel, work flexible hours based on client and project needs (65-80%), and access reliable transportation to/from EY offices and client sites, as required.

Pay

The base salary range for this job in all geographic locations in the US is $128,400 to $235,300. The base salary range for New York City Metro Area, Washington State and California (excluding Sacramento) is $154,000 to $267,400. Individual salaries within those ranges are determined through a wide variety of factors including but not limited to education, experience, knowledge, skills and geography.
